Subject: Pilot churn — quick heads-up

Team,

The Larkspur pilot lost four of twelve customers this month, mostly citing onboarding friction rather than price. Mira's squad is reworking the setup flow before the Velden cohort launches. Nothing alarming yet, but worth watching closely. Full numbers at Thursday's sync. One item below is for this group only.

management briefing: Headcount on the Praok team goes from 16 to 91 by the end of March. Gross margin on Praok came in at 2 percent against a plan of 26 percent.

## Support

All Ledgerfall report exports are generated in UTC and converted to the workspace timezone at render time. If customers report shifted dates, check the workspace timezone setting first, then the `tz_offset` field in the export job log. DST boundary bugs are known around the Marrowvale scheduler; see runbook RB-EXPORTS. Do not hotfix conversion logic on call. For anything beyond the runbook, reach the exports team at the address below.

escalation mailbox, kaweg-kahif: druwyn.sordor@nelvroworks.corp

Action item (Brightmoor consent banner rollout, P2): the banner shipped before the plugin hooks were finalized, so several third-party plugins rendered over it or fired trackers before consent was recorded. Going forward, plugins must listen for the consent-ready event and must not write tracking storage until it fires. We'll start rejecting plugin submissions that skip this check next quarter. The event spec, sample code, and the compliance checklist are published on the internal page here.

operations page: https://confluence.lumicsys.internal/projects/display/projects/display